howmach
級別: 探索解密
精華主題: 0
發(fā)帖數(shù)量: 10 個
工控威望: 119 點
下載積分: 640 分
在線時間: 6(小時)
注冊時間: 2012-07-24
最后登錄: 2012-10-01
查看howmach的 主題 / 回貼
樓主  發(fā)表于: 2012-08-13 14:01
各位大俠,好,本人小白一個,現(xiàn)請教一個問題:
PLC為S7200系列,CPU222,212-1BB22-0XB0
我組態(tài)了一個PID控制塊,ManualOutput管腳的數(shù)據(jù)類型是REAL,范圍0.0~1.0
我想在MCGS中輸入一個0~100的數(shù)值,通過在PLC中使用除法塊換算成0~1.0的小數(shù),需要通過什么功能塊實現(xiàn)?
QQ:1592936036
z061403
級別: 略有小成
精華主題: 0
發(fā)帖數(shù)量: 256 個
工控威望: 390 點
下載積分: 1242 分
在線時間: 394(小時)
注冊時間: 2011-11-17
最后登錄: 2022-12-31
查看z061403的 主題 / 回貼
1樓  發(fā)表于: 2012-08-13 20:09
這簡單,你要控制什么我?guī)湍銓。。。。。?/div>
明維修
級別: 略有小成
精華主題: 0
發(fā)帖數(shù)量: 142 個
工控威望: 255 點
下載積分: 958 分
在線時間: 171(小時)
注冊時間: 2010-11-01
最后登錄: 2024-11-05
查看明維修的 主題 / 回貼
2樓  發(fā)表于: 2012-08-13 20:24
MCGS輸入的應該手動百分比值吧,0~100的數(shù)值轉換到實數(shù)/100!
howmach
級別: 探索解密
精華主題: 0
發(fā)帖數(shù)量: 10 個
工控威望: 119 點
下載積分: 640 分
在線時間: 6(小時)
注冊時間: 2012-07-24
最后登錄: 2012-10-01
查看howmach的 主題 / 回貼
3樓  發(fā)表于: 2012-08-14 12:39
我就是想在MCGS中輸入一個0~100的百分數(shù),通過什么方法換算成PID控制塊中ManualOutput管腳能夠接受的0~1.0的REAL數(shù)據(jù)類型。
小弟先謝過各位大俠   
明維修
級別: 略有小成
精華主題: 0
發(fā)帖數(shù)量: 142 個
工控威望: 255 點
下載積分: 958 分
在線時間: 171(小時)
注冊時間: 2010-11-01
最后登錄: 2024-11-05
查看明維修的 主題 / 回貼
4樓  發(fā)表于: 2012-08-14 19:32
LD     M0.0
ITD    VW1000, VD1004
DTR    VD1004, VD1008
MOVR   VD1008, VD1012
/R     100.0, VD1012

vw1000:手動給定百分比,
vd1012:PID控制塊輸入值。

MCGS畫面中做一個輸入框(vw1000)。再做一個按鈕:按下m0.0置1,彈起置0。
fenglijun333
級別: 探索解密
精華主題: 0
發(fā)帖數(shù)量: 18 個
工控威望: 122 點
下載積分: 619 分
在線時間: 5(小時)
注冊時間: 2012-08-14
最后登錄: 2017-11-13
查看fenglijun333的 主題 / 回貼
5樓  發(fā)表于: 2012-08-17 10:52
      
howmach
級別: 探索解密
精華主題: 0
發(fā)帖數(shù)量: 10 個
工控威望: 119 點
下載積分: 640 分
在線時間: 6(小時)
注冊時間: 2012-07-24
最后登錄: 2012-10-01
查看howmach的 主題 / 回貼
6樓  發(fā)表于: 2012-08-21 15:32
多謝4樓兄弟的精彩回復